Magnification is the process of enlarging the appearance of an object, making it look bigger than its actual size. In optics, it is the ratio of the size of the image produced by a lens or microscope to the actual size of the object being viewed.

A phase contrast microscope is an optical microscope designed to enhance the contrast of transparent and colorless specimens without the need for staining. It works by exploiting differences in the refractive index of different parts of the specimen, transforming these differences into variations in light intensity.

A Compound Microscope is a type of optical microscope that uses multiple lenses to magnify small objects. It consists of two sets of lenses: the objective lens, which is closer to the specimen and provides the initial magnification, and the eyepiece lens, which further magnifies the image for the viewer's eye. Light passes through the specimen and is magnified by the objective lens, then further magnified by the eyepiece lens, resulting in a highly magnified image visible to the observer. Compound microscopes are commonly used in biology, medicine, and other scientific fields for viewing cells, tissues, and other small structures.

Typically applied on both sides of an eyeglass lens, this coating, also known as AR or anti-glare, “reduces the amount of light reflected off the surfaces of spectacle lenses, and may enhance the contrast of certain scenes,” says Scott E. Brodie, MD, PhD, professor of ophthalmology at NYU Langone Health in New York City. This means you’re getting the maximum light from the environment you’re in, but without any visual interference that can occur from that light bouncing off your lenses. (The term “anti-glare” is a misnomer, however, says Brodie, and glare—think oncoming headlights—is better addressed with polarized lenses than with AR.)

What to know: “Everything on the market now except your most basic standard plastic CR-39 lens [which still made up about 36 percent of the prescription lenses sold in the U.S. in 2019, according to the Vision Council] is probably going to come with scratch-resistant coating already on it,” Vitale says. “And that’s because CR-39 is already pretty scratch-resistant.” To further help keep lenses scratch-free, store your glasses in a case when you’re not wearing them and use a microfiber nonscratch cloth to clean them.

This coating will make your glasses less vulnerable to scratching if you happen to drop them or clean them with an abrasive cloth. “Many glasses wouldn’t last a day without this,” Vitale says. “Polycarbonate and high-index lenses are very soft.”

A monocular microscope head is a basic type of microscope head with a single eyepiece, ideal for cost-effective and straightforward applications. It is particularly useful in educational settings and for beginners, but it can lead to eye strain over long periods and lacks the depth perception provided by more advanced binocular and trinocular heads.

A stereo microscope, also known as a stereoscopic or dissecting microscope, provides three-dimensional viewing of larger, opaque specimens through dual optical paths with objective lenses. It offers lower magnification (typically 5x to 40x) than compound microscopes but enhances depth perception. Ideal for tasks in biology, geology, and manufacturing, it allows comfortable, extended viewing with ergonomic adjustments.

A binocular microscope head utilizes two eyepieces for simultaneous viewing with both eyes, providing enhanced comfort, depth perception, and superior image quality. Ideal for professional and research settings requiring detailed observation, its design minimizes eye strain and enhances ergonomic support compared to monocular microscopes.

Who might consider: Most people, but AR coating may be especially useful for those who often drive at night (it can reduce reflections from headlights at night) and read on computers. It’s strongly recommended with polycarbonate or high-index lenses, which reflect more light than basic plastic CR-39 or glass lenses.

What to know: AR may get a bad rap from consumers who remember it being prone to degrading and developing cracks called “crazing” or “spiderwebbing” in its earlier days. But, according to Vitale, such problems were mostly resolved at the beginning of the 2000s. In the past, AR coatings also tended to attract dust and grime, but they now generally include an anti-static treatment that helps repel water and oil and keeps the coating cleaner. “Most of the AR coatings on the market today perform extremely well,” Vitale says.

Over time, exposure to the sun’s ultraviolet rays can lead to vision problems such as cataracts and retinal damage. But many eyeglass lenses have a substantial amount of UV protection built in. You can also sometimes buy an additional treatment to safeguard your eyes fully or opt for lenses with 100 percent protection.
